CloudClass

Architecting with Google Kubernetes Engine

Architecting with Google Kubernetes Engine

  • Level 중급 과정
  • Role 아키텍처
  • Duration 3 days
  • Price 1,350,000
아키텍트개발자

교육 개요

컨테이너형 애플리케이션을 Google Kubernetes Engine(GKE) 및 Google Cloud Platform에서 제공하는 기타 서비스에 배포하고 관리하는 방법에 대해 학습합니다. 강의, 데모 및 실습 랩을 통해 포드, 컨테이너, 배포 및 서비스와 같은 인프라 구성 요소를 포함한 솔루션 요소를 탐색하고 배포하는 방법에 대해 배웁니다. 또한 보안 및 액세스 관리, 리소스 관리 및 리소스 모니터링을 포함한 실질적인 솔루션 배포에 대해 배웁니다.

교육 대상

  • 클라우드 설계자
  • 관리자 및 SysOps, DevOps 담당자
  • Google Cloud Platform을 사용하여 새 솔루션을 작성하거나 기존 시스템, 애플리케이션 환경 및 인프라를  Google Cloud Platform과 통합하는 담당자

교육 목표

  • 소프트웨어 컨테이너 작동 방식을 이해할 수 있다. 
  • Kubernetes Engine의 아키텍처에 대해 이해할 수 있다. 
  • Google Cloud Platform의 아키텍처에 대해 이해할 수 있다. 
  • GCP 콘솔 및 gcloud / kunectl 명령을 사용하여 Kubernetes Engine 클러스터를 생성 및 관리할 수 있다.
  • Kubernetes에서 작업 시작, 롤백 및 노출 할 수 있다. 
  • Kubernetes RBAC및 Google Cloud IAM을 사용하여 액세스 제어 관리를 할 수 있다. 
  • 포드 보안 정책 및 네트워크 정책을 관리할 수 있다.
  • 보안 자격 증명 및 구성 아티팩트를 격려하기 위해 비밀 및 구성 맵을 사용할 수 있다. 
  • Kubernetes Engine에서 실행중인 애플리케이션을 모니터링 할 수 있다. 
  • 클러스터 아키텍처에 대한 모범 사례 이해를 적용 할 수 있다. 

교육 내용

본 과정은 AWS 공인교육으로 AWS 공인강사(AWS Authorized Instructors)가 강의를 진행합니다.

  1. 1day

    Architecting with Google Kubernetes Engine: Foundationle 

     

    • 모듈 1 : Google Cloud Platform 소개
    • 모듈 2 : GCP의 컨테이너와 Kubernetes
    • 모듈 3: Kubernetes 아키텍처
  2. 2day

    Architecting with Google Kubernetes Engine: Workloads

     

    • 모듈 4 : Kubernetes 운영
    • 모듈 5 : 배포, 작업 및 확장
    • 모듈 6 : GKE 네트워킹
    • 모듈 7 : 영구 데이터 및 스토리지
  3. 3day

    Architecting with Google Kubernetes Engine: Production

     

    • 모듈 8 : Kubernetes 및 Kubernetes Engine에서의 액세스 제어 및 보안
    • 모듈 9 : 로깅 및 모니터링
    • 모듈 10 : Kubernetes 애플리케이션에서 GCP 관리 스토리지 서비스 사용

선수 지식

  • 「Google Cloud Platform Fundamentals: Core Infrastructure」 수료 또는 동등한 수준의 경험 보유
  • 명령 중 도구 및 Linux 운영 체제 환경에 대한 기본 지식